Ad-Aware
Great program for cleaning those doubleclick cookies, and making sure there is no spyware on your machine.

Americas Army
Great game developed by the United States Army. Completely free. They are coming out with two versions, a FPs version and a Sim-like version.

GIMP Image Manipulator
Very nice free, open source, photo editor, and image creator, first made on the Linux Platform. Replaces Adobe Photoshop :D.

KazaA Lite
A spyware free version of the popular P2P file-sharing tool.

Linux Mandrake
Great distribution of Linux. Easy to install, and well, its Linux.

phpBB
Free bulletin board package, superior to VBull :D .

SmartFTP
Very nice FTP program

Trillian
An instant messaging program that combines AIM, Yahoo, MSN, ICQ, and IRC.

WinAmp
Great mp3 player

Windows XP Powertoys
Great free tools from Microsoft including my favorite, TweakUI.

Zone Alarm
A great free software firewall program.
